Feeling very low....is it Elleste?

4 replies

Crazycatladyx5 · 11/04/2018 08:33

I started taking Elleste about 6 weeks ago. I'm nearly 50. Night sweats are much better and I'm sleeping more but still never well....so still tired a lot. Itchy skin better than it was but getting spots & feeling bloated....also craving sugary stuff ALL the time.
My worst thing though is feeling very very low...this has got worse over last few weeks. And doesn't seem to make a difference which colour pill I'm taking.
I have been on antidepressants before but weaned myself off them in Spring last year.
I'm feeling worthless & crying a lot.
Has anybody else had this? Is it the meds? I phoned doc last week...earliest appointment I couid get is 24th April.

binkybub · 11/04/2018 08:48

I did. I lasted 5 days before I was seriously down.
I've never had depression before but I also had low mood on the mirena coil.
I think I'm sensitive to hormones.

You're probably not imagining it. My mood lifted as soon as I stopped.

i started elleste duet a month ago and i was a bit worried, mostly due to things i had read online and i have a long history of depression , I stopped taking SSRis a long time ago when i realised they didn't really help me long term. I'm feeling so much better on Elleste, a fog has lifted, i actually instigated sex for the first time in over year and have a bit more energy overall. I can't wait for it to improve even more, i'll get my old life and my old self back.
